Barksdale is cooperating with local state prosecutors and law enforcement as legal proceedings are drawing to a close following a guilty plea in the 2018 shooting death of a Barksdale Airman.

Jareona Crosby, from Bossier City, pleaded guilty to second-degree murder charges for her involvement in the shooting death of Tech. Sgt. Joshua L. Kidd, a Barksdale Airman assigned to the 2nd Maintenance Group.

Crosby entered her plea in the Bossier District Court and is expected to be sentenced next month. Her accomplice, Alonzo Wilson, was sentenced last year to 50 years in prison after pleading guilty to his involvement.
